On April 3, the President of Latvia Egils Levits sent the draft law "Amendments to the Law on Coats of Arms of Vidzeme, Latgale, Kurzeme and Zemgale" to the Saeima for consideration, thus inviting the Saeima to approve the coat of arms of Sēlija.

"I have no doubt that the adoption of the coat of arms of Sēlija through legislation will strengthen the visual representation of the identity of this historical Latvian land and include it in the unified heraldic system of the Latvian state. The coat of arms of Sēlija will play an important symbolic role in the future policy of Sēlija, addressing the issues of preservation and future sustainable development of the cultural and historical environment of Sēlija," said the President.

The coat of arms of Sēlija was designed by the artist Mg. hist. Edgars Sims.

The coat of arms of Sēlija - the side-facing and walking silver red deer painted against the red background - was unanimously approved at the meeting of the State Heraldry Commission on 25 May 2022.
